Horrible Accident—Three Children Drowned.—Yesterday morning, about half-past 5 o'clock, the wife of Mr. John Murphy, a moulder, residing in a small frame building in North Broadway, missed her three children, who had been playing in the house and yard, and went out in the latter place to find them; to her indescribable horror, in passing the cistern she saw the head of one and the feet of another above the water. She instantly gave the alarm to some workmen in the brewery, who came to her aid, and rescued them from their watery grave. Her oldest child, a girl named Catharine, about eight years of age, was dead, as also was the baby, (which she had been taking care of,) Honora, about eight months old. The second child, Elizabeth, five years old, showed some faint sparks of life, and the usual restoratives were used; but whether it will live or not is a doubtful matter. Doctors Bay and Freeman were called in, who did everything in the power of medical skill to save the child's life. The top of the cistern is only two feet in diameter, and there was probably not more than twenty-six inches of water in it at the time. How they got in is inconceivable, unless the babe first fell from Catharine's arms, and she and her sister went in to rescue it. They made no outcry, and, had not their mother been looking for them, might have remained in the cistern for hours without being discovered.—Albany Knickerbocker, May 18.
